U.S. markets close higher Monday
NEW YORK, Nov. 30 (UPI) — U.S. markets closed higher Monday after the United Arab Emirates central bank said it would support banks connected with struggling Dubai World.
Dubai World, the investment arm of the Dubai government, said Wednesday it would need to restructure $59 billion in debt. the crisis sparked [...]
